## Further reading

Quotas in Meterline are enforced per tenant, not per user, so a single noisy integration can exhaust a whole account's budget. Before changing any quota defaults, read up on the tier definitions and the overflow grace-window behavior — contractors frequently miss that grace windows stack. The full quota policy reference is maintained here.

wiki page, kahog-hahig: https://vault.zemvargrid.internal/display/deploy/repo/settings/merge_requests/job/settings/6f3b933774dbc5320a4daa18

Hey — before you merge this, one heads-up for whoever's on call. The Grackle metrics sidecar now batches flushes instead of streaming per-sample, which is great for CPU but means a crash can drop up to one batch window of data. That's acceptable per the SLO doc, but you'll want to know when eyeballing dashboards at 3am. Flush cadence and buffer sizes are configurable; don't touch them without a load test. Current settings are below.

constants for kaduf-hadup:
QUOTAS = {
    "zorath": 2,
    "ralael": 5,
}

## Support

The Lanternkit component library follows semantic versioning. Breaking changes to props or slots bump the major version; visual-only tweaks land in patch releases. Reviewers should confirm that any PR touching a public component interface includes a changelog entry under the correct heading. Pinned versions in consuming apps are updated quarterly by the Foundry team. For versioning disputes or release questions, reach out to us.

alerts address for kafof-bagag: kasael@olvarqdyn.corp